Eveleth; wastewater treatment facility improvements funding provided, bonds issued, and money appropriated.
This bill authorizes the issuance of state bonds to provide $4.2 million in funding for improvements to the wastewater treatment facility in Eveleth, Minnesota. The money will be used to design, construct, and equip filtration systems while rehabilitating aging infrastructure to meet environmental regulations for phosphorus and mercury levels in wastewater. The state will issue bonds through the commissioner of management and budget to secure the necessary funds for these capital improvements. The legislation directly affects the city of Eveleth and its wastewater treatment operations by enabling critical infrastructure upgrades.
